PHP - Función opendir ()

Sintaxis

resource opendir ( string $path [, resource $context] );

Definición y uso

Abre un identificador de directorio que se utilizará en las siguientes llamadas de closedir (), readdir () y rewinddir ().

Parámetros

No Señor Descripción de parámetros
1

path(Required)

La ruta del directorio que se abrirá

2

context(Optional)

Especifica el contexto del identificador de directorio. El contexto es un conjunto de opciones que pueden modificar el comportamiento de una secuencia.

Valor devuelto

Devuelve un recurso de identificador de directorio en caso de éxito, o FALSO en caso de error.

Ejemplo

A continuación se muestra el uso de esta función:

<?php
   $dir = opendir("/var/www/images");
   while (($file = readdir($dir)) !== false) {
      echo "filename: " . $file . "<br />";
   }
   closedir($dir);
?>

Esto producirá el siguiente resultado:

filename: .
filename: ..
filename: logo.gif
filename: mohd.gif